EDITORS COMMENTS
This stunning handcolored copperplate engraving captures the intricate beauty of the Morel mushroom, Morchella esculenta (Phallus esculentus). Illustrated by Richard Duppa in 1816 for his work on The Colours and Orders of the Linnaean System of Botany, this print showcases the delicate details and unique structure of this fascinating fungus.
The rich hues and fine lines in this botanical illustration bring to life the natural elegance of the Morel mushroom, highlighting its importance in both scientific study and culinary arts.
